Loudness
A perceptual measure of the strength or intensity of a sound, often correlated with physical amplitude of the sound waves.
Olfactory Epithelium
This is a specialized epithelial tissue inside the nasal cavity that is involved in smell.
Receptor Cells
Specialized cells that convert external stimuli, such as light, sound, or chemicals, into electrical signals for the nervous system to process.
Smell
The sense that detects odors or scents, mediated by specialized sensory cells in the nasal cavity.
